Rename RenderTarget.Texture -> .Image

This commit is contained in:
Hajime Hoshi 2014-12-21 02:45:50 +09:00
parent 6a2cfab839
commit 146c1db44a
5 changed files with 7 additions and 7 deletions

View File

@ -62,7 +62,7 @@ func (g *Game) Update(r *ebiten.RenderTarget) error {
for i := 0; i < 10; i++ { for i := 0; i < 10; i++ {
geo := ebiten.TranslateGeometry(0, float64(i)*(diff)) geo := ebiten.TranslateGeometry(0, float64(i)*(diff))
clr := ebiten.ColorMatrixI() clr := ebiten.ColorMatrixI()
if err := ebiten.DrawWholeImage(r, g.tmpRenderTarget.Texture(), geo, clr); err != nil { if err := ebiten.DrawWholeImage(r, g.tmpRenderTarget.Image(), geo, clr); err != nil {
return err return err
} }
} }

View File

@ -74,11 +74,11 @@ func (s *SceneManager) Draw(r *ebiten.RenderTarget, textures *Textures) {
s.next.Draw(to, textures) s.next.Draw(to, textures)
color := ebiten.ColorMatrixI() color := ebiten.ColorMatrixI()
ebiten.DrawWholeImage(r, from.Texture(), ebiten.GeometryMatrixI(), color) ebiten.DrawWholeImage(r, from.Image(), ebiten.GeometryMatrixI(), color)
alpha := float64(s.transitionCount) / float64(transitionMaxCount) alpha := float64(s.transitionCount) / float64(transitionMaxCount)
color.Elements[3][3] = alpha color.Elements[3][3] = alpha
ebiten.DrawWholeImage(r, to.Texture(), ebiten.GeometryMatrixI(), color) ebiten.DrawWholeImage(r, to.Image(), ebiten.GeometryMatrixI(), color)
} }
func (s *SceneManager) GoTo(scene Scene) { func (s *SceneManager) GoTo(scene Scene) {

View File

@ -40,7 +40,7 @@ func (g *Game) Update(r *ebiten.RenderTarget) error {
ebiten.DrawWholeImage(g.gophersRenderTarget, g.gophersTexture, geo, ebiten.ColorMatrixI()) ebiten.DrawWholeImage(g.gophersRenderTarget, g.gophersTexture, geo, ebiten.ColorMatrixI())
geo = ebiten.ScaleGeometry(mosaicRatio/2.0, mosaicRatio/2.0) geo = ebiten.ScaleGeometry(mosaicRatio/2.0, mosaicRatio/2.0)
ebiten.DrawWholeImage(r, g.gophersRenderTarget.Texture(), geo, ebiten.ColorMatrixI()) ebiten.DrawWholeImage(r, g.gophersRenderTarget.Image(), geo, ebiten.ColorMatrixI())
return nil return nil
} }

View File

@ -54,10 +54,10 @@ func (g *Game) Update(r *ebiten.RenderTarget) error {
clr := ebiten.ScaleColor(color.RGBA{0xff, 0x40, 0x40, 0xff}) clr := ebiten.ScaleColor(color.RGBA{0xff, 0x40, 0x40, 0xff})
theta := 2.0 * math.Pi * float64(g.count%60) / 60.0 theta := 2.0 * math.Pi * float64(g.count%60) / 60.0
clr.Concat(ebiten.RotateHue(theta)) clr.Concat(ebiten.RotateHue(theta))
ebiten.DrawWholeImage(g.canvasRenderTarget, g.brushRenderTarget.Texture(), geo, clr) ebiten.DrawWholeImage(g.canvasRenderTarget, g.brushRenderTarget.Image(), geo, clr)
} }
ebiten.DrawWholeImage(r, g.canvasRenderTarget.Texture(), ebiten.GeometryMatrixI(), ebiten.ColorMatrixI()) ebiten.DrawWholeImage(r, g.canvasRenderTarget.Image(), ebiten.GeometryMatrixI(), ebiten.ColorMatrixI())
ebitenutil.DebugPrint(r, fmt.Sprintf("(%d, %d)", mx, my)) ebitenutil.DebugPrint(r, fmt.Sprintf("(%d, %d)", mx, my))
return nil return nil

View File

@ -119,7 +119,7 @@ type RenderTarget struct {
inner *innerRenderTarget inner *innerRenderTarget
} }
func (r *RenderTarget) Texture() *Texture { func (r *RenderTarget) Image() *Texture {
return r.inner.texture return r.inner.texture
} }